2026 Kia Telluride vs 2026 Kia Sportage Exterior

When it comes down to exterior design, one of the key differences is the Kia Telluride is slightly bigger than the Kia Sportage. To demonstrate, the 2026 Kia Telluride wheelbase is 114.2-inches and the Kia Sportage's wheelbase is 108.5-inches. In addition, the Kia Telluride's max length is 196.9-inches and the Kia Sportage's length is 184.4-inches. As as width, the Kia Telluride boasts 79.3-inches and the Kia Sportage comes close with 73.4-inches. Taking this into account, the Kia Telluride is bigger than the Kia Sportage.

2026 Kia Telluride vs 2026 Kia Sportage Performance

If you're looking for a reliable SUV with more power and capability, the 2026 Kia Telluride is the upper choice. Off the line, the new 2026 Kia Telluride boasts a max towing capacity of 5,000 lbs, 291 horsepower and 262 lb.-ft. of torque. In addition to that, the new Kia Telluride comes standard with a powerful yet fuel-efficient 3.8L V6 engine and an 8-speed automatic transmission.
In comparison, the 2026 Kia Sportage has a max towing capacity of 2,500 lbs. , 187 horsepower, and a178 lb.-ft. of torque. 

Inspired by a 2.5-liter Inline 4-cylinder engine and an 8-speed automatic transmission, the Kia Sportage can get up to 25 mpg in the city, 33 mpg on the highway, and 28 mpg combined.

With this in mind, we believe the Kia Telluride is perfect for drivers seeking more power and capability. However if you're looking an affordable SUV with a better fuel-economy, the 2026 Kia Sportage is a fantastic vehicle.


2026 Kia Telluride vs 2026 Kia Sportage Interior Dimensions 

When you step inside, the Kia Telluride caters to families who need room to grow, while the Kia Sportage is perfectly sized for smaller families who value comfort and versatility. Both SUVs offer generous space, but the Telluride clearly takes the lead in capacity-accommodating up to eight passengers, compared to five in the Sportage.

Inside the Telluride, you'll find 41.4 inches of front-row legroom, 42.4 inches in the second row, and 31.4 inches in the third row. The Sportage, on the other hand, provides nearly identical front-row comfort with 41.4 inches of legroom, along with 41.3 inches in the second row-plenty for everyday family drives.

When it's time to haul gear, the Telluride again shows its size advantage, delivering 87 cubic feet of cargo space behind the first row, 46 cubic feet behind the second, and 21 cubic feet behind the third. The more compact Sportage still holds its own, offering up to 74.1 cubic feet behind the first row and 39.6 cubic feet behind the second.

  

2026 Kia Sportage Vs Kia Telluride Interior Features & Tech 

For drivers seeking more tech and convenience features, the Kia Sportage and the Kia Telluride are both fantastic vehicles. In fact, at the base level, a 12.3-inch touchscreen display with Apple CarPlay and Android Auto comes standard with both the Kia Telluride and the Kia Sportage. Of course, the key differences become more significant in higher  trim levels. For instance, the new 2026 Kia Telluride comes availble with a 10-inch head-up display, 12.3-inch instrument display, a Wi-Fi  HotSpot, multiple fast charging USB-C Ports. And if that's not enough the new Kia Telluride also comes available with a Harman Kardon® Premium Surround Sound w/ HALOsonic®, 400 Watts and 8 Speakers and a Harman Kardon® Premium Surround Sound w/ HALOsonic®, 400 Watts and 10 Speakers.

As far as convenience features go, the Kia Telluride stands out with the option to upgrade to  Wood Grain Interior Accents, Leather Trimmed Seats, Driver Smart Posture Control, and a built in Thigh Cushion. As a further convenience, the new Kia Telluride also comes available with  One-Touch Sliding & Folding 2nd-Row Seats, and ventilated seats. 

With this in mind, the Kia Telluride has a slight edge over the Kia Sportage whenever it comes down to interior features and tech.
